PROBLEM TO BE SOLVED: To change variously fuel spray shapes according to an operating condition of a direct fuel injection type engine. SOLUTION: There provided is a supermagnetostrictive element type injector which controls a rate of change (a rising gradient) in supply current applied to a solenoid for generating a magnetic field that displaces a supermagnetostrictive element or controls a peak value in response to an engine demand. In the supermagnetostrictive element type injector, the larger the rising gradient of the supply current to the solenoid, the faster the lifting velocity of a plunger to permit an spraying initial velocity to be faster, thus enabling penetration to be lengthened. Then, the smaller the gradient thereof, the slower the lifting velocity of the plunger to slow the spraying initial velocity, thus enabling the penetration to be shortened. Further, the higher the peak value of the supply current is rendered, the larger the lifting amount of the plunger can be rendered, to increase a fuel flow volume, thus enabling the spraying to be denser and hard to get crushed. Furthermore, the lower the peak value of the supply current, the smaller the fuel flow volume, enabling the spraying to decrease in density (the spraying easy to get crushed).
